WebFeb 23, 2024 · When saliva cannot exit a blocked gland, swelling will occur. You may notice swelling below the jaw or ears, depending on which gland is blocked. This swelling may be accompanied by pain in the area, which may make it difficult to eat and drink. [3] 4 Watch for increased pain while eating or drinking. how old is amara la negra
